Pittsburgh suburbs rank high in Money Magazine survey

Money Magazine announced its top 25 most affordable U.S. towns on July 16th, after dividing a host of median family incomes by median home prices.

The cost of living in the resulting towns -- many of which surround former industrial giants such as Pittsburgh, Cleveland and Buffalo -- was less than half that in Seattle or San Francisco.
